Jim Church
Church is one of the pioneers of modern underwater photography. He teaches underwater photography on live-aboards worldwide, writes and presents seminars.
Church is one of the pioneers of modern underwater photography. He teaches underwater photography on live-aboards worldwide, writes and presents seminars. See less
Jim Church's Featured Books